PIC INSTRUCTION SET ARCHITECTURE PDF >> READ ONLINE
Figuring Out The Instruction Syntax The PIC instruction set is nice, in that once you figure out one instruction you ve figured out most of them, but it is a little different than what we re used to. The secret codes and how instructions are formed is described in the following tables: TABLE 13-1: OPCODE FIELD DESCRIPTIONS Field Descriptio n f An instruction set architecture (ISA) is an abstract model of a computer.It is also referred to as architecture or computer architecture.A realization of an ISA is called an implementation.An ISA permits multiple implementations that may vary in performance, physical size, and monetary cost (among other things); because the ISA serves as the interface between software and hardware. Martin Bates, in PIC Microcontrollers (Third Edition), 2011. 5.2.2 Instruction Execution. The program execution section of the MCU contains the instruction register, instruction decoder, and timing and control logic.The 14-bit instructions stored in program memory are copied to the instruction register for decoding; each instruction contains both the operation code and operand. Instruction Set ADDC A, < src-byte> Function: Add with carry Description: ADDC simultaneously adds the byte variable indicated, the carry flag and the accumulator cont ents, l eavin g the result in the accumulator. The c arry and auxili ary carry flags are set, respectively, if there is a carry out of bit 7 or bit 3, and cleared otherwise. Overview. The PIC instruction set architecture (ISA) has a couple of 'flavors' with 12, 14, and 16 bit versions. Generally they more bits give the chip more memory addressing but it they include some additional instructions. This chapter covers the commands which the microcontroller "understands". The instruction set for the 16FXX includes 35 instructions in total. Such a small number of instructions is specific to the RISC microcontroller because they are well-optimized from the aspect of operating speed, simplicity in architecture and code compactness. The PIC instruction set refers to the set of instructions that Microchip Technology PIC or dsPIC microcontroller supports. The instructions are usually programmed into the Flash memory of the processor, and automatically executed by the microcontroller on startup.. PICmicro chips have a Harvard architecture, and instruction words are unusual sizes. MIPS processors use a load/store architecture; all operations are performed on operands held in processor registers and main memory is accessed only through load and store instructions. Types of Loads and Stores. There are several different types of load and store instructions, each designed for a different purpose: Classification According to Instruction Set. CISC: CISC is a Complex Instruction Set Computer. It allows the programmer to use one instruction in place of many simpler instructions. RISC: The RISC is stands for Reduced Instruction set Computer, this type of instruction sets reduces the design of microprocessor for industry standards. It allows The PIC architecture consists of two memories: Program memory and the Data memory. Program Memory: This is a 4K*14 memory space. It is used to store 13-bit instructions, or the program code. The program memory data is accessed by the program counter register that holds the address of the program Instruction Sets • "Instruction set architecture is the structure of a computer that a machine language programmer (or a co
© 2024 Created by Taylor Hicks. Powered by
You need to be a member of Taylor Hicks to add comments!
Join Taylor Hicks